Accelerating Clean Energy Delivery Through Strategic Consents Leadership

To advance the UK’s solar energy ambitions, RWE required a Development Consent Order (DCO) for the Byers Gill Solar Farm. With a compressed programme, evolving policy context, and intense examination scrutiny, the project demanded high-level consents expertise capable of de-risking delivery and sustaining strategic momentum throughout.

Context & Circumstances

Byers Gill Solar Farm is a nationally significant project designed to contribute to the UK’s decarbonisation goals by delivering large-scale clean power to the grid. As one of the fastest progressing NSIP solar schemes, the project faced significant challenges in maintaining pace without compromising the quality, coherence, or examinability of the application. RWE needed a partner who could lead through complexity, bridge technical and policy considerations, and instil confidence.
